Gérer les paramètres de photo de profil utilisateur dans Microsoft 365 à l’aide de Microsoft Graph
Les administrateurs peuvent utiliser l’API Microsoft Graph pour obtenir et configurer les paramètres de mise à jour de photos dans une organisation. Ils peuvent également contrôler l’environnement dans lequel les photos de profil utilisateur peuvent être mises à jour au sein de l’organisation et définir les rôles requis pour mettre à jour les photos des utilisateurs de profil.
Configurer l’environnement de photo de profil utilisateur
Pour les locataires hybrides, les comptes d’utilisateur peuvent être synchronisés à partir de l’ID Microsoft Entra local vers le cloud via la synchronisation d’annuaires. Pour déterminer si vous disposez d’un environnement hybride, consultez Déterminer votre modèle d’identité. Pour les locataires hybrides, les administrateurs peuvent configurer si les mises à jour de photos de profil utilisateur sont synchronisées localement avec le cloud, ou si les mises à jour des photos de profil utilisateur sont effectuées uniquement à partir du cloud.
La configuration des mises à jour des photos de profil utilisateur n’affecte pas les autres propriétés du compte d’utilisateur. En outre, cette configuration n’affecte pas les photos de profil utilisateur existantes dans le cloud ou localement.
Environnement cloud
Dans les environnements de locataire hybride et cloud uniquement, les paramètres de photo de profil utilisateur sont mis à jour dans le cloud et les paramètres ne sont pas synchronisés avec des paramètres locaux. Dans les environnements cloud, les paramètres de photo de profil utilisateur peuvent être mis à jour via l’ID Microsoft Entra ou Microsoft Graph ; Pour plus d’informations, consultez Modifier les photos de profil utilisateur. Les locataires dans un environnement cloud ont la possibilité de désactiver les mises à jour de photos de profil utilisateur.
La configuration de cette option ne supprime pas les photos locales stockées dans l’ID Microsoft Entra et ne synchronise pas les photos cloud avec les photos locales. Si vous sélectionnez cette option, les administrateurs de locataire doivent supprimer les photos de profil utilisateur de l’ID Microsoft Entra à l’aide des applets de commande Exchange PowerShell. Pour plus d’informations, consultez Remove-UserPhoto.
Environnement local
Dans les locataires hybrides, les paramètres de photo de profil utilisateur mis à jour localement continuent de synchroniser les photos de profil utilisateur de l’environnement local vers le cloud, et les mises à jour des photos de profil utilisateur sont visibles sur les produits Microsoft 365. Les mises à jour via les services cloud sont désactivées pour les administrateurs et les utilisateurs. Les locataires d’un environnement local n’ont pas la possibilité de désactiver les mises à jour de photos de profil utilisateur.
Importante
Lorsque vous mettez à jour les paramètres de photo de profil utilisateur, la propagation des modifications à Microsoft 365 peut prendre jusqu’à 24 heures. Par exemple, si vous bloquez les mises à jour de photos de profil utilisateur dans le cloud, les mises à jour peuvent prendre jusqu’à 24 heures pour empêcher les utilisateurs d’effectuer des mises à jour.
Récupérer les paramètres actuels de mise à jour des photos
L’exemple suivant montre comment obtenir la configuration des paramètres de mise à jour de photos pour une organisation.
GET https://graph.microsoft.com/beta/admin/people/photoupdatesettings
Si elle réussit, la réponse renvoie un 200 OK
code de réponse et un objet photoUpdateSettings dans le corps de la réponse.
HTTP/1.1 200 OK
Content-Type: application/json
{
"source": "cloud",
"allowedRoles": {}
}
Configurer l’environnement de photo de profil utilisateur cloud
Utilisez l’opération de mise à jour pour configurer l’environnement de profil utilisateur cloud dans votre organisation. L’exemple suivant montre comment permettre à tous les utilisateurs au sein de l’organisation de mettre à jour la photo de profil utilisateur dans l’environnement cloud.
PATCH https://graph.microsoft.com/beta/admin/people/photoupdatesettings
Content-Type: application/json
{
"source": "cloud",
"allowedRoles": []
}
Si elle réussit, la réponse renvoie un 200 OK
code de réponse et un objet photoUpdateSettings dans le corps de la réponse.
HTTP/1.1 200 OK
Content-Type: application/json
{
"source": "cloud",
"allowedRoles": []
}
Empêcher les utilisateurs de modifier leurs photos de profil utilisateur
Les locataires avec les paramètres de photo de profil utilisateur mis à jour dans le cloud ont la possibilité de définir les rôles qui sont en mesure de mettre à jour les photos de profil utilisateur au sein de l’organisation.
Configurer la prise en charge des administrateurs d’utilisateurs pour les mises à jour de photos de profil
L’exemple suivant montre comment configurer le rôle Administrateur d’utilisateurs pour modifier les paramètres de mise à jour des photos de profil dans votre organisation.
PATCH https://graph.microsoft.com/beta/admin/people/photoupdatesettings
Content-Type: application/json
{
"source": "cloud",
"allowedRoles": ["fe930be7-5e62-47db-91af-98c3a49a38b1"]
}
Si elle réussit, la réponse renvoie un 200 OK
code de réponse et un objet photoUpdateSettings dans le corps de la réponse.
HTTP/1.1 200 OK
Content-Type: application/json
{
"source": "cloud",
"allowedRoles": ["fe930be7-5e62-47db-91af-98c3a49a38b1"]
}
Configurer la prise en charge de l’administrateur d’utilisateurs et de l’administrateur pour les mises à jour des photos de profil
L’exemple suivant montre comment configurer les rôles Administrateur d’utilisateurs et Administrateur pour modifier les paramètres de mise à jour des photos de profil dans votre organisation.
PATCH https://graph.microsoft.com/beta/admin/people/photoupdatesettings
Content-Type: application/json
{
"source": "cloud",
"allowedRoles": ["62e90394-69f5-4237-9190-012177145e10", "fe930be7-5e62-47db-91af-98c3a49a38b1"]
}
Si elle réussit, la réponse renvoie un 200 OK
code de réponse et un objet photoUpdateSettings dans le corps de la réponse.
HTTP/1.1 200 OK
Content-Type: application/json
{
"source": "cloud",
"allowedRoles": ["62e90394-69f5-4237-9190-012177145e10","fe930be7-5e62-47db-91af-98c3a49a38b1"]
}
Configurer l’environnement photo de profil utilisateur local
L’exemple suivant montre comment configurer l’environnement de profil utilisateur local dans votre organisation.
PATCH https://graph.microsoft.com/beta/admin/people/photoupdatesettings
Content-Type: application/json
{
"source": "onPremises",
"allowedRoles": []
}
Si elle réussit, la réponse renvoie un 200 OK
code de réponse et un objet photoUpdateSettings dans le corps de la réponse.
HTTP/1.1 200 OK
Content-Type: application/json
{
"source": "onPremises",
"allowedRoles": []
}
Commentaires
https://aka.ms/ContentUserFeedback.
Bientôt disponible : Tout au long de 2024, nous allons supprimer progressivement GitHub Issues comme mécanisme de commentaires pour le contenu et le remplacer par un nouveau système de commentaires. Pour plus d’informations, consultezEnvoyer et afficher des commentaires pour